All 10+ Ways to Get Diamonds and Gems in Hololive Dreams Guide!

Gems Diamonds are the premium currency in Hololive Dreams and one of the most valuable resources you’ll collect throughout your adventure. They’re primarily used for pulling characters through the gacha system, preparing for limited-time banners, and purchasing certain in-game items.

If you’re playing as a free-to-play (F2P) user, managing your Gems Diamonds wisely is essential. Fortunately, Hololive Dreams offers plenty of opportunities to earn them without spending real money. Here’s every reliable way to collect more Gems Diamonds and maximize your savings.

1. Complete the Story and Unlock New Songs

Progressing through the main story is one of the easiest ways to earn Gems Diamonds early in the game. As you clear story chapters and unlock additional songs, you’ll receive various rewards that often include premium currency alongside progression materials.

Advancing through the campaign also unlocks new gameplay features, giving you even more opportunities to earn rewards later. If you’re just starting out, prioritizing story progression should be your first goal.

2. Increase Your Account Level

Many players overlook Account Level rewards, but they’re an excellent source of free Gems Diamonds. As your account reaches certain milestones, you’ll receive increasingly valuable rewards, with some levels granting generous amounts of premium currency. You can level up your account by:

  • Clearing songs
  • Exploring new areas
  • Completing Side Quests
  • Finishing Daily Missions
  • Participating in various gameplay activities

The more active you are, the faster your Account Level will grow.

3. Search Every Map for Treasure Chests

Exploration is rewarded in Hololive Dreams. While traveling across the game’s islands and maps, you’ll come across Treasure Chests containing valuable items such as:

  • Gems Diamonds
  • Upgrade materials
  • Progression resources
  • Other useful items

Some chests are hidden in less obvious locations, so taking the time to fully explore every area can be well worth the effort. If certain Treasure Chests respawn after a period of time, revisiting older maps may also provide additional rewards.

4. Complete Daily Missions

Daily Missions are one of the most consistent ways to progress your account. Although many daily tasks reward upgrade materials, they also contribute to your overall progression, helping you unlock additional rewards that eventually lead to more Gems Diamonds. Because Daily Missions reset every day, it’s a good habit to complete all available objectives before the daily reset.

5. Finish Weekly Missions

Weekly Missions typically require more time to complete, but they also offer better rewards. These objectives may include:

  • Clearing a certain number of songs
  • Logging in across multiple days
  • Using specific game features
  • Participating in different activities

Completing Weekly Missions consistently can significantly boost your overall resource income.

6. Complete Side Quests

NPCs throughout the game world offer optional Side Quests that are worth completing, especially during the early stages of your journey. Side Quests commonly reward:

  • Account EXP
  • Upgrade materials
  • Gems Diamonds
  • Other progression resources

Since many Side Quests can only be completed once, they’re an excellent source of free premium currency when building a new account.

7. Meet Hololive Members Around the World

As you explore the islands, you’ll encounter various Hololive members throughout the game. Interacting with them can unlock:

  • New quests
  • Bonus rewards
  • Progression materials
  • Additional gameplay opportunities

Some interactions may also require invitation items, allowing you to summon specific Holomems and unlock extra missions for even more rewards.

8. Participate in Limited-Time Events

Events are often the most rewarding source of free Gems Diamonds. Special events frequently offer valuable prizes, including:

  • Gems Diamonds
  • Gacha Tickets
  • Rare upgrade materials
  • Exclusive event items

Since event rewards are only available for a limited time, it’s important to complete every available mission before the event ends.

9. Redeem Gift Codes

The developers occasionally release redeem codes during livestreams, community celebrations, or official announcements. These codes can reward players with:

  • Gems Diamonds
  • Gacha Tickets
  • Upgrade materials
  • Event-exclusive items

Because redeem codes usually expire quickly, claim them as soon as they’re announced.

10. Save Gems Diamonds for Your Favorite Banner

One of the biggest mistakes new players make is spending Gems Diamonds as soon as they have enough for a summon. Instead, consider saving your premium currency until a favorite Holomem or a limited-time rate-up banner becomes available. This strategy offers several benefits:

  • Higher chances of obtaining your favorite character.
  • Better value from limited banners.
  • Reduced risk of running out of premium currency.
  • More efficient long-term account progression.

Patience often leads to better gacha results.

11. Log In Every Day

Even if you don’t have much time to play, logging in daily is still worthwhile. Login campaigns regularly provide free rewards such as:

  • Gems Diamonds
  • Summon Tickets
  • Upgrade materials
  • Consumable items

Over time, these rewards accumulate into a substantial amount of free resources with very little effort.


Gems Diamonds are the foundation of long-term progression in Hololive Dreams, allowing players to summon new Holomems and prepare for future character banners. Fortunately, the game offers numerous ways for free-to-play players to earn them, from completing the story and leveling up their account to exploring maps, participating in events, and redeeming gift codes. By staying active, completing daily content, and resisting the urge to spend your Gems Diamonds immediately, you’ll be well-positioned to save for your favorite characters and strengthen your roster without needing to top up.
